Visit websiteAbout mama korean cuisine
Underwood locals pack this strip-mall spot for deeply comforting, uncompromising Korean cooking that tastes straight out of Seoul. Regulars crowd the tables for steaming bowls of pork intestine soup and rich ox tail broth simmered down until the meat falls away. You will find niche traditional staples here rarely spotted on nearby menus—especially the hearty sundae (blood sausage) and bite-sized choongmoo kimbab. Daytime crowds rely on the giant, crunchy panko-crusted pork katsu or chilled naengmyeon in icy, tangy broth served alongside house-fermented kimchi.

Before you head over
Practical advice on seating, queues, and indoor comfort for your visit
Anticipate lunchtime queues
Peak lunch hours frequently draw queues outside, so plan to arrive early or allow extra time if dining during the busy weekday lunch window.
Choose outdoor seating for kids
Diners visiting with young children can opt for the outdoor tables, which offer extra room and ease when dining out as a family.
Bring a layer for indoor dining
The indoor dining room is kept chilly due to central plaza air conditioning, so packing a light jacket or jumper will ensure a comfortable meal.
